2026 Rates
Data Analyst rates in Poland:
$2,500-5,500/mo
Warsaw: +15-20%. Remote equalizes differences.
What affects rates
- Experience (junior vs senior: 2-3x gap)
- Certifications (Python, SQL)
- Industry (finance, telco pay more)
- Contract type (B2B vs employment: +20-30%)
How to increase salary
Training and certifications are the fastest way to boost rates. EITT training path = concrete market skills.
Frequently Asked Questions
What is the average data analyst salary in Poland in 2026?
Data analysts in Poland earn between $2,500 and $5,500 per month in 2026, with Warsaw-based positions typically offering 15-20% above the national average. The wide range reflects significant differences between junior entry-level roles and experienced senior analysts with specialized skills.
Which skills have the biggest impact on data analyst compensation?
Proficiency in both Python and SQL consistently commands higher salaries than knowledge of just one tool. Analysts who can also demonstrate experience with machine learning, advanced visualization tools, or cloud-based analytics platforms are positioned at the upper end of the salary range.
How does contract type affect data analyst earnings in Poland?
B2B contracts typically offer 20-30% higher gross rates compared to employment contracts for equivalent data analyst roles. However, B2B contractors are responsible for their own benefits and tax management, so the actual take-home difference is smaller than the headline figures suggest.
What industries pay the highest salaries for data analysts?
Finance and telecommunications sectors consistently offer the highest compensation for data analysts due to the complexity and volume of data they handle. Fintech companies and large banks in particular are willing to pay premium rates for analysts who combine strong technical skills with domain knowledge in financial data.